If the shoe fits. You’ve seen them, those dangling shoes tied together and thrown high into the air to straddle electric lines. Now there’s a word for that inexplicable phenomenon: shoefiti. (Shoe + graffiti = shoefiti.) And there also appears to be at least one one-man effort to rid the world, or at least Minneapolis, of this urban blight. Ed Kohler, who Double-Tongued Dictionary credits for the etymology of shoefiti, theorized in 2005 that there is a connection “between shoes on power lines and nefarious activities including drug dealing.” You can report your shoefiti sightingsand post picturesto his web site Shoefiti.com.
